Summary
Chest X-rays for multidrug-resistant tuberculosis (MDR TB) show similar patterns to drug-sensitive TB. However, MDR TB presentation differs based on acquisition, with outbreaks showing primary patterns and noncompliance showing postprimary patterns.

Background:
- Multidrug-resistant tuberculosis (MDR TB) poses a significant public health challenge, particularly in urban settings with high HIV prevalence.
- Understanding radiographic differences between MDR TB and drug-sensitive TB (DS TB) is crucial for diagnosis and management.
Purpose of the Study:
- To retrospectively evaluate and compare chest radiographic findings in MDR TB patients versus DS TB patients.
- To identify distinct radiographic patterns associated with different modes of MDR TB acquisition.
Main Methods:
- Retrospective analysis of chest radiographs from MDR TB and DS TB patients.
- Comparison of radiographic findings, including consolidation, cavitation, and pleural effusion.
- Correlation of radiographic patterns with patient history, specifically TB treatment and acquisition source (outbreak vs. noncompliance).
Main Results:
- Overall radiographic findings were similar between MDR TB and DS TB.
- MDR TB patients from outbreaks often presented with noncavitary consolidations, pleural effusions, and primary radiographic patterns (70%).
- MDR TB patients with noncompliance-acquired infection frequently showed cavitary consolidations (50%) and postprimary patterns.
- Cavitation in MDR TB occurred similarly in HIV-positive patients irrespective of CD4 count.
- Approximately one-third of patients did not exhibit the expected radiographic pattern.
Conclusions:
- Chest radiographic patterns in MDR TB are most accurately interpreted when considered alongside clinical history, particularly prior treatment.
- Distinguishing between outbreak-related and noncompliance-related MDR TB acquisition can be aided by radiographic pattern analysis.
- Radiographic interpretation requires careful consideration of clinical context due to variability in presentation.
